Summary: | A device and method are for separating at least one optical fiber. A swivelled element and an asymmetric anvil are used so that a section of the fiber is contacted only in two positions that are substantially insignificant for the tensile strength of a spliced fiber. In one position, the glass fiber core of the section of the fiber is protected from damages by a fiber sheathing. In the other position that is contiguous to the position of separation, mechanical damages are of minor importance since they are at least partially repaired by the heat produced during splicing. |
